Are there any underground punk/ metal/ indie rock scenes in Cville? by larrystrash_ in Charlottesville

[–]ohsojayadeva 16 points17 points  (0 children)

But it's never going to be the UVA crowd.

i don't take issue with this statement, because UVA students certainly aren't the target demo for the kinds of shows we're talking about. not that you don't see them at shows!

the rest of your comment is a little weird to read as i played a lot of shows at tokyo rose, and then watched things move to outback lodge, twisted branch tea bazaar, DUST, black market moto saloon/wooly mammoth, the ante room, IX, champion, chinchilla cafe, durty nellys, and now superfly brewing. the southern has hosted plenty of shows, and even the Jefferson hosted stuff in that lower bar area when bigger shows weren't happening.

i'm sure i've missed venues here and someone will pop in and fill in those blanks.

Tokyo Rose was undoubtedly a very special time. i'm blessed to have seen and played a lot of shows there. no scene died when TR closed, they just grew and changed, as scenes always do.

Are there any underground punk/ metal/ indie rock scenes in Cville? by larrystrash_ in Charlottesville

[–]ohsojayadeva 13 points14 points  (0 children)

there were metal shows once a month at The Southern for a little while; my understanding is there was internal conflict between the organizers, and they've stopped being regular. You'll still see a local metal group called Uga Buga play there. another, more old school sounding metal group called Age of Fire plays occasionally at Holly's Diner.

for punk-adjacent and indie stuff, be sure to keep your eye on shows at Superfly Brewing and Durty Nellys. they're both smaller venues but are passionate about supporting local bands. for example, two indie rock groups are playing at Durty Nellys on 7/3, Free Pony and 7th Grade Girl Fight.
